Transaction 61dad56aa3916ca47e3b6b88a417c972708e07d6ea23c32d166cf6379a0d63f3

6 Input
2 Outputs
  • 61dad56aa3916ca47e3b6b88a417c972708e07d6ea23c32d166cf6379a0d63f3:0
  • value  994202
    address  32CN3mX4DDkuuJnGvCsrgYfLsaMDftejiY
  • 61dad56aa3916ca47e3b6b88a417c972708e07d6ea23c32d166cf6379a0d63f3:1
  • value  1163056
    address  13uEf4WtyNEwqprVRewEnHGhFSpfhBTGTS